Tour Highlights
Cruising through the only Everglades system in the Southern Hemisphere is one of the tour’s main draws, immersing participants in the serene ‘River of Mirrors‘ and the larger Everglades ecosystem.
Another highlight is the opportunity to sample craft beer from the only National Park brewery in Australia. Visitors can enjoy a beer paddle of four different brews, providing a unique taste of the local craft beer scene.
The tour also features an award-winning lunch at Habitat Noosa restaurant, where guests can indulge in a grazing board of local delicacies like king prawns, salt and pepper calamari, and pork belly bites.
Lastly, the tour promises an up-close encounter with Australian wildlife, offering a chance to connect with the region’s diverse flora and fauna.

Location and Accessibility
Nestled within the picturesque Noosa region of Australia’s Great Sandy National Park, the Noosa Everglades represents a UNESCO Biosphere Reserve that beckons explorers to enjoy its pristine waterways.
This unique ecosystem, known as the ‘River of Mirrors,’ is only a short drive from Noosa and easily accessible to visitors.
The tour takes guests on a journey through the everglades, allowing them to:
- Cruise across the tranquil Lake Cootharaba
- Explore over 60km of pristine waterways
- Spot diverse Australian wildlife in their natural habitat
- Discover the region’s rich cultural and natural heritage
With its stunning scenery and abundant wildlife, the Noosa Everglades offers a truly memorable experience for nature enthusiasts and adventure seekers alike.

Frequently Asked Questions
Is Gratuity Included in the Tour Price?
The tour price does not include gratuity. Guests are welcome to tip the experienced local guide at their own discretion for providing an informative and enjoyable Everglades cruise and wildlife experience.
Are Special Dietary Requirements Accommodated?
Yes, the tour accommodates special dietary requirements. Guests can inform the tour operator of any dietary needs, and the restaurant will provide suitable menu items to cater to those requirements during the included lunch.
Can I Bring My Own Alcoholic Beverages?
No, visitors cannot bring their own alcoholic beverages on the tour. The tour includes a craft beer paddle and one glass of wine or beer on the cruise, which are provided as part of the included refreshments.
Are There Any Age Restrictions for the Cruise?
This tour has an age restriction – children under 18 years are not permitted. The cruise portion of the tour is only suitable for adults. Minors are not allowed to participate in this experience.
Is There a Minimum Number of Participants Required?
There is no minimum number of participants required for the Tasty Noosa Everglades tour. The tour operates with individual bookings, allowing guests to enjoy the experience regardless of the group size.
